Elevon

The term elevon is a portmanteau of the English words elevator ( German elevator) and aileron ( aileron German ). Elevons denote a combination of height and ailerons in aircraft. Rather than each separate height and aileron provide on partially different wings, elevons are attached to the main wing and control both the longitudinal and the transverse inclination of the plane.

Due to their design elevons are used primarily for aircraft with delta wings and flying wing, this is particularly true of combat aircraft to (eg: Euro Fighter ), but also the civilian supersonic aircraft Concorde and the American Space Shuttle are equipped with elevons.
